Weißer Turm, Medieval tower in Bad Neuenahr-Ahrweiler, Germany.

The Weißer Turm is a stone residential tower from the medieval period located in Bad Neuenahr-Ahrweiler in Rhineland-Palatinate. Its structure features thick walls and a compact shape that tapers slightly toward the top, typical of fortified dwellings from that era.

The tower was built in the second half of the 13th century as a residential fortification for local nobility. Over the following centuries, the structure was modified and adapted to serve different purposes as the needs of the region changed.

The tower's name comes from its distinctive white walls that stand out against the surrounding buildings. Today, locals and visitors use it as a landmark for orienting themselves while exploring the historic center of town.

The tower retains traces of its original defensive features that reveal how residential structures were fortified in the medieval period. These details remain visible from certain viewpoints and offer clues about the security concerns that shaped daily life back then.
